Nothing has been steadily sharing details about the upcoming CMF Phone 2 Pro in the days leading up to its official launch on April 28. After confirming the processor earlier, the company has now revealed the phone’s camera design and full camera specs.

CMF Phone 2 Pro – Camera Specs

image

Caption – CMF Phone 2 Pro rear camera module. (Image credit – @cmfbynothing on X)

The CMF Phone 2 Pro will come with triple rear cameras, all surrounded by a metal finish for a premium look. According to Nothing, this will be “the best triple camera smartphone in the segment on Flipkart till date.” They also mention that the phone is “built for light, depth and detail.”


A close-up image shows a screw for the removable back cover, just like we saw on the CMF Phone 1.

Here’s a quick look at the camera specs:

  • 50MP main camera with a large 1/1.57″ sensor, the biggest in its segment
  • 8MP ultra-wide camera with a 119.5° field of view
  • 50MP 2x telephoto camera, a first in this price range

To compare, the CMF Phone 1 came with dual rear cameras (50MP + 2MP) and a 16MP front camera.

CMF Phone 2 Pro – What We Know So Far?

Apart from the now confirmed camera specs, CMF Phone 2 Pro is also confirmed to be powered by the MediaTek Dimensity 7300 Pro. That’s a step up from the Dimensity 7300 used in the CMF Phone 1.

The new chip is said to deliver up to 10% better CPU performance and 5% better graphics. It’s also optimised for gamers with support for 120fps BGMI gameplay, a 1,000Hz touch sampling rate and a 53% network boost. A recent Geekbench listing hints that the phone will run Android 15 and come with 8GB RAM, though other variants could be available when it launches.

Pricing hasn’t been revealed yet. For reference, the CMF Phone 1 started at Rs 15,999. We’ll likely get more updates in the days ahead, leading up to the big launch.

Nothing has officially confirmed when the Phone (3) will launch. After rolling out the Phone (3a) and (3a) Pro last month and gearing up for the CMF Phone 2 Pro, the company is now turning its focus to its next flagship device.

CEO Carl Pei revealed during an “Ask Me Anything” session on X (formerly Twitter) that the Phone (3) is officially scheduled for release in Q3 2025.

While the Phone (3a) series offers solid value for its price, the Phone (3) is the one fans have really been looking forward to. Pei’s update lines up with Nothing’s usual summer release pattern.

The first Phone (1) launched in July 2022, followed by the Phone (2) in July 2023. So, a July 2025 launch for the Phone (3) seems likely. Still, with Q3 stretching through September, there’s some flexibility if the company needs a little more time to fine-tune things.

We haven’t seen any specs leak yet, which makes sense since the launch is still a few months away. But if Nothing follows its usual strategy, we’ll probably start seeing teasers in May or June, maybe a sneak peek at the design, camera setup, or the processor under the hood.

The Phone (2) came with a Snapdragon 8+ Gen 1 chip and a more advanced Glyph interface. The Phone (3) might step things up with something like a Snapdragon 8s Gen 4 or even the 8 Gen 3 Elite, along with more polish on that signature LED back.

After skipping a flagship launch in 2024, Nothing’s return to its summer timeline feels like a good sign. The Phone (3) has the potential to be a major upgrade. As of now, we can expect those first official teasers to drop soon!

OnePlus has officially revealed the camera specs for its upcoming compact flagship, the OnePlus 13T, ahead of its launch on April 24 in China. The brand shared the details through a Weibo post, confirming a powerful dual-camera setup on the back.

OnePlus 13T Camera Specs

image

Caption – OnePlus 13T camera specs confirmed. (Image credit – OnePlus)

According to a post an official Weibo, the phone will sport a dual 50-megapixel rear camera system. The primary sensor is a 50MP Sony IMX906 with optical image stabilisation (OIS), promising top-tier image quality.

Alongside it is a 50MP telephoto lens that offers 2x optical zoom and 4x lossless zoom. While the brand hasn’t yet shared the megapixel count of the front camera, it has released several photo samples taken with the 13T to showcase its imaging performance.

OnePlus 13T – Key Features

Under the hood, the OnePlus 13T is powered by the Snapdragon 8 Elite processor and comes with up to 16GB of LPDDR5X RAM and 1TB of UFS 4.0 storage. In benchmark tests, the phone scored over 3.03 million points on AnTuTu, setting a new record for compact flagships.

The device features a 6.31-inch OLED display with a 1.5K resolution and a 120Hz refresh rate, delivering smooth and vivid visuals. For better thermal control during intense tasks, it introduces a new Glacier Cooling System, and for gaming and streaming, it includes the G1 custom gaming Wi-Fi chip for more stable and low-latency connectivity.

The OnePlus 13T houses a large 6,000mAh+ battery that supports 90W fast charging, so users can expect long usage times with quick top-ups. It will run on ColorOS 15 out of the box, bringing a fresh software experience.

OnePlus is also debuting a customisable physical shortcut key on the 13T offering more control with multiple usage modes.

OnePlus 13T – Colour Variants

The OnePlus 13T will be available in three colour variants – Morning Mist Grey, Heart Beating Pink and Cloud Ink Black.

Nothing has officially launched the CMF Buds 2, a new pair of budget-friendly true wireless earbuds under its CMF sub-brand. These were previously teased alongside the CMF Phone 2 Pro and are now they’re available globally. Let’s take a quick look at everything these newly launched earbuds offer.

CMF Buds 2 – Key Features and Specs

image

Caption – CMF Buds 2 key features. (Image credit – CMF by Nothing)

Just like the original, the CMF Buds 2 come with a customisable smart dial on the charging case. You can use it to control volume and playback, and fine-tune its function through the Nothing X app, which also lets you adjust the earbuds’ Active Noise Cancellation (ANC) settings and more.

Inside, the earbuds feature a single PMI (Polymethacrylimide) driver and support both SBC and AAC audio codecs via Bluetooth 5.4. You also get Ultra Bass Technology 2.0 and Spatial Audio effects for an enhanced listening experience.

Thanks to a 6-microphone setup, the CMF Buds 2 supports Hybrid ANC up to 48dB (covering frequencies up to 5200Hz), along with Clear Voice Technology 3.0 to improve call quality.

On a full charge, you can get up to 55 hours of playback, and there’s fast charging too. Just 10 minutes of charging gives you up to 7.5 hours of use.

Other features include:

  • ChatGPT integration
  • Touch controls
  • Dual device connection
  • Low Lag Mode (under 110ms for gaming or video)
  • IP55 rating for the buds and IPX2 for the case

It looks like Instagram is on a roll of finding creative ways to boost the engagement of reels. Meta’s popular social media app is rolling out a fun new feature called Blend, which lets you and your friends create a personalised Reels feed to enjoy together. Here’s all we know.

What Is Instagram’s New Blend Feature?

Instagram Blend is all about sharing content with the people you talk to most. It’s invite-only and you can create one with just a single friend or a whole group chat. Once you’re in, you’ll get a custom Reels feed that updates daily with videos picked based on everyone’s interests.

The idea is to explore what your friends are into and discover new content together, all while keeping the conversation going in the DMs. When someone reacts to a Reel in the Blend, Instagram will let the rest of the group know, making it easier to chat about it in your messages.

As Instagram puts it, this feature is meant to bring the platform “closer to its roots of sharing moments with friends,” something that’s been a bit lost over time with the rise of influencers and ads.

The feature was discovered by reverse engineer Alessandro Paluzzi for first time last year. Paluzzi even posted his finding on X (formerly Twitter).

This feature isn’t available on TikTok, so it’s a unique move by Instagram to boost Reels discovery and keep people watching content together. However, if the name sounds familiar, that’s because Spotify already has a feature called Blend. It works similarly, combining the music tastes of two or more users into a shared playlist that refreshes daily.

Instagram’s Blend takes that same shared experience concept and applies it to short-form video, giving Reels a more social and personal touch.

How to Start Using Instagram’s Blend Feature?

Here’s how you can start using the Blend feature on your Instagram account.

image

Caption – Instagram’s new Blend feature. (Image credit – Instagram)

  • Open a one-on-one or group DM chat.
  • Tap the new Blend icon at the top.
  • Hit “Invite” to ask your chat buddies to join.
  • Once at least one person accepts, your Blend is good to go!

You can revisit it anytime by going back to the same DM chat and tapping the Blend icon again. The feature is currently rolling out in select countries.

It is no news that Apple has been focusing on diversifying its production bases for a while now. And now new report reveals that Apple is already building the iPhone 16e in Brazil as part of its efforts to move some of its production out of China. The shift comes amid the ongoing US-China trade tensions with high import tariffs making things trickier for companies like Apple. Here’s what we know.

iPhone 16e Production Begins in Brazil

According to an international publication named MacMagazine, Apple has been assembling the iPhone 16e in Brazil since the very beginning. While Apple has produced iPhones in Brazil before, it usually took a few months after the launch of a new model to start local assembly but they didn’t wait this time.

Customers in Brazil who bought the iPhone 16e noticed a label on the box that reads, “Assembled in Brazil – Brazilian Industry.”

Caption – iPhone 16e Made in Brazil box and confirmation certificate. (Image credit – MacMagazine)

Apple also confirms this on its official Brazilian store, where the purchase URL for the iPhone 16e includes a model number ending in “BR/A”, the code for products made in Brazil. Imported models carry the “BE/A” label instead.

Anatel, Brazil’s telecom regulator, also confirms that the iPhone 16e is being assembled in Brazil, as well as in China and India.

Pricing and Tariffs

In Brazil, the iPhone 16e is priced at around $890. But thanks to local production and likely tariff exemptions, it’s already selling for as low as $670 at some retailers. For comparison, the same model starts at $600 in the US.

Apple’s decision to ramp up production in Brazil is closely tied to growing tariff concerns. The company is reportedly working with Foxconn to expand its manufacturing facilities in Brazil, hoping to avoid steep US import taxes on devices made in China.

Even though the US government recently made some exceptions to Trump-era tariffs, a new White House document suggests that Chinese products could still face tariffs as high as 245%. China has responded with its own tariff increases on American goods.

Meanwhile, goods imported from Brazil are only hit with a 10% tariff, which is much less than what products from China might face. That’s why Apple sees Brazil as a smart alternative for iPhone production. Reports also say Apple flew in multiple shipments of iPhones and other gear from India and China before the new tariffs kicked in.

WhatsApp just got a fun new update that lets you create and manage your own sticker packs, all without leaving the app. Here’s what’s new.

WhatsApp Making Sticker Creation Simpler

image

Caption – WhatsApp new update on creating your own sticker pack. (Image credit – WhatsApp)

Until now, you could make and save custom stickers on WhatsApp, but it wasn’t exactly easy to find and send them, especially if you had a lot stored. That’s changing with the latest update.

You can now create sticker packs and organise your stickers into different folders. Even better, you can share an entire sticker pack with someone in one go, instead of sending stickers one by one.

A WhatsApp spokesperson told 9to5Mac, “Whether it’s a pack of stickers of your dog, or hilarious selfies of your closest friends, now you can make your chats more fun and personal, with sticker packs that are unique to you. Earlier this year we announced sticker pack sharing, so now you can create and share your very own sticker packs with your friends and family in-chat.”

WhatsApp Rolling Out More Handy Features

WhatsApp has also rolled out some other new tools recently. There’s now an indicator that shows how many people are online in a group chat. You can also scan and send documents directly and even set WhatsApp as the default calling and messaging app on your iPhone.

First reported by WhatsApp Beta source WABetaInfo, the latest version of WhatsApp for iOS enables support for the option to choose default apps. When users select the new app as their default, it is used for related actions. If you select a phone number, the iPhone will automatically use WhatsApp to call it instead of using the iOS Phone app.
